Business Profile
Wendy's is an American international fast-food restaurant chain founded in 1969, known for fresh never-frozen beef hamburgers, chicken sandwiches, salads, and Frosty desserts. The website serves as a digital hub for online ordering, store location, menu information, and customer engagement through their rewards program.
